Kersiebank Community Projects Association
Kersiebank Community Projects Association is a registered charity in Scotland working in the advancement of education, the advancement of health, the advancement of citizenship or community development, based in Falkirk.

What the charity does
To promote the benefit of the inhabitants of Grangemouth andsurrounding areas without distinction of sex or race or of political,religious or other opinions by associating together the said inhabitants and the local authority, voluntary and other organisations in a common effort to advance the education and to provide facilities in the interest of social welfare for recreational and leisure time occupation with the object of improving the conditions of life for the said inhabitants and in furtherance of but not otherwise the association shall seek to:(a) maintain and manage whether alone or i…
